/*
 * PAGE_SIZE_MAX — hard cap for the Tidewell public REST API.
 * Plugin authors: do not request more than this per call; the
 * gateway clamps silently and you will miss records. Use the
 * cursor in the response envelope, never offset math — offsets
 * break when rows are inserted mid-scan. Cursors expire after
 * 10 minutes. This constant must match the gateway config
 * shipped in the build identified by the token below.
 */

trace token, tagaf-tageg: htk6_a37924

### Timeline — 14:22

The Lintaro scanner bridge began rejecting plugin-submitted barcode payloads after the checksum module updated. Plugin authors saw generic parse errors rather than version warnings. The bridge was rolled back at 14:40. Affected plugin builds can be identified by the token recorded below.

session token of yageg-kagap = htk9_89026285c

**Ticket: Hermetic build fails — stale env assumptions**

While migrating the Lanternfish service to the Cobblestone hermetic build system, the sandbox strips all ambient environment variables, so the artifact signer no longer finds its credentials. The old Makefile inherited them from CI implicitly. Fix is to declare inputs explicitly in `build.hermetic.toml` and source a checked-in `.env.build` template. Reviewers: the signer requires exactly one addition to that file, namely this line:

secret setting of bagag-kajof: RELAY_SECRET8=d9a517d5